FAIRFAX, Va. – The George Mason women's basketball team returns to Fairfax this weekend to welcome the Richmond Spiders to EagleBank for Senior Day.
The long-time in-state rivals will meet for the 66th time in program history on Saturday as Mason looks to chip away at Richmond's 40-25 all-time lead. The Patriots have not beaten the Spiders since 2019 as Richmond rides a five-game win streak in the series.
Richmond enters Saturday's game riding a seven-game win-streak, and the last time out, downed La Salle 74-54. Mason is also coming off a win, downing St. Bonaventure 57-73 in a defensive battle.

SCOUTING THE SPIDERS
Richmond stands alone at the top of the Atlantic 10 with a 14-1 record in conference play to go with a 24-4 overall record. The Spiders are riding a seven-game win streak entering Saturday's game, with their last and only Atlantic 10 loss coming exactly a month ago at the hands of Duquesne.
Four Spiders average over 11.0 points per game in a well-powered, high-scoring offense. Led by Maggie Doogan with 15.2 points per game (5th, A-10), Grace Townsend (13.0) and Rachel Ullstrom (12.1) all rank in the top-20 of the conference in scoring. Doogan also leads the Spiders in rebounding with 5.4 boards per game (20th, A-10) while Townsend leads the team with 4.9 assists per game (2nd, A-10).
Addie Budnik averages 11.4 points per game and joins Ullstrom as the two Spiders with over 50 three-point makes on the season. Sitting in the top-10 of the conference in three-point percentage, Ullstrom hits 43.7% of her attempts (4th, A-10) and Budnik hits 40.2% (7th, A-10). Defensively, Townsend has registered 42 steals and Budnik has tallied a conference-best 71 blocks.
As a team, Richmond leads the Atlantic 10 with 73.4 points per game and is third with a 13.0-point scoring margin. The Spiders also lead the conference in shooting percentage at .472, three-point shooting percentage at .382 and three-point makes per game with 9.1.
